MOSCOW (MRC) -- Lubrizol has announced that it has selected Simko S.A. as the new distributor for its thermoplastic polyurethane portfolio throughout Argentina, reported GV.
Simko distributes engineering plastics, synthetic rubbers, rubber chemicals and industrial equipment for rubber and plastic industries in Argentina. The company has warehouse and office facilities in San Martin near the Buenos Aires highway network.
The agreement includes the following product lines:
- Estane TPU products are utilised in film and sheet, extrusion, blow moulding, injection moulding, over moulding, calendaring and solution coating processes.
- Isoplast ETP products are hard and high flexural modulus polyurethane engineering resins with good chemical resistance and barrier properties.
- The Pearlbond TPU portfolio includes products for hot melt adhesives (HMA) and reactive hot melts (HMPUR), typically used in automotive interior parts, bookbinding, furniture, textile and footwear.
- Pearlstick TPU products are designed for use in the manufacture of solvent-based adhesives.
Other products that will also be distributed by Simko are: Pearlcoat TPU, Pearlthane TPU, Pearlthane ECO TPU and Carbo-Rite conductive compounds and sheet products.
As MRC informed before, in February 2016, speciality chemicals major Lubrizol Corporation announced the commencement of its USD50 million chlorinated polyvinyl chloride (CPVC) compounding plant in Dahej. This was the company's first CPVC compounding plant in the country, and it claimed that it is the first such in India by any global major. The plant has a capacity to produce nearly 55,000 tonnes of compounds annually. The company invested over USD50 million (Rs325 crore) on this facility.
The Lubrizol Corporation, a Berkshire Hathaway company, is an innovative specialty chemical company that apart from its production develops and supplies technologies to customers in the global transportation, industrial and consumer markets. Lubrizol is providing innovative solutions for its customers high-performance application needs and remains committed to ongoing investment in its CPVC capabilities that support future growth. With headquarters in Wickliffe, Ohio, Lubrizol owns and operates manufacturing facilities in 17 countries, as well as sales and technical offices around the world. Founded in 1928, Lubrizol has approximately 8,000 employees worldwide.
